>>51976466
> Any legit reason to use something besides bash?
Sure, zsh and the others usually have a bunch of additional nice features, and often also better syntax / defaults for scripting.

But I'm not saying you have to use them. BASH has remained the standard shell because it is at least okay, wasn't worth transitioning away from it for most distros.

>>51976466

Is something else the default root shell? Then yes.

Do you personally prefer something besides bash as your user shell? Then yes.

You should be making your scripts POSIX compliant anyway, so it really shouldn't matter what shell you're using, as long as it's not csh.
